Original Vintage Theatrical 8" x 10" Movie Still (Learn More) Spring Byington was an actress from the 1930s to the 1960s. She was one of the first Hollywood actresses to embrace television, and she had a big hit in the 1950s with TV's "December Bride". Some of her roles include: Please Don't Eat the Daises, The Devil and Miss Jones, The Rocket Man, Because You're Mine, Bannerline, Dragonwyck, Roxie Hart, Jezebel, You Can't Take It With You (nominated for the Best Supporting Actress Academy Award for this film), and Werewolf in London. She passed away in 1971 at the age of 84. Important Added Info: Note that this week on eBay we are offering a collection of vintage portrait stills! Each one is offered individually.
